Secure users may not become the privileged user.
Only one port at a time can be the privileged port.
Privileged
Allows a user to become the port's privileged user, provided the user enters the
correct password.
Override
Forces the current port to become the privileged port (the previous port loses
the privilege).
Noprivileged
Removes privileged status for the port.

Only applies to the MSS-VIA and MSS4.
Antenna
Displays the antenna diversity options (RX and TX) available on the currently
installed 802.11 card.
Power
Displays, in milliWatts, the transmit power settings supported by the currently
installed 802.11 card.
